What is the job about?
Grundfos North America is seeking an experienced Product Specialist, WU GWI - Americas to join its Water Utility Americas Regional Marketing team. The Product Specialist will be responsible for offering hands-on, specialized operational support to the regional product manager during project development and execution. The Product Specialist will utilize product and application knowledge to provide valuable support to the sales teams by solving issues and answering questions and will collect and interpret market feedback on the technical performance of our offerings and translate this into improvement proposals for product line managers. The Product Specialist will enhance product knowledge by developing training materials and conducting training. Generate stakeholder value by linking their needs to the right product/solution. Apply subject matter knowledge and demonstrate technical and business insight. Work within a performance unit and/or across functional area with limited supervision. This position reports directly to the Head of Marketing- Water Utility Americas and will operate on a hybrid schedule out of the Brookshire, Texas facility.
